The MyBooks API serves to get information about a user's various reading logs (Want-To-Read, Currently-Reading and Already-Read).
You may get the reading logs of a public user using their username. To make a request to the MyBooks API, use the OpenLibraryClient:
OpenLibraryClient client = new OpenLibraryClient();
OLMyBooksData myBooksData = await client.MyBooks.GetCurrentlyReadingAsync("username-here");
OLMyBooksData myBooksData = await client.MyBooks.GetAlreadReadAsync("username-here");
OLMyBooksData myBooksData = await client.MyBooks.GetWantToReadAsync("username-here");
or the static OLMyBooksLoader methods:
HttpClient httpClient = new HttpClient();
OLMyBooksData myBooksData = await OLMyBooksLoader.GetCurrentlyReadingAsync("username-here");
If you want to get the reading logs of your own account, you may do that using the OpenLibraryClient as well:
OpenLibraryClient client = new OpenLibraryClient();
await client.TryLoginAsync("username", "password");
if (client.LoggedIn)
{
OLMyBooksData myBooksData = await client.MyBooks.GetCurrentlyReadingAsync();
}
This will work whether your account's reading logs are set to private or not.
